На Ubuntu 14.04 я хотел бы смочь совместно использовать внешний жесткий диск USB между пользователями. У меня есть два пользователя, моя девушка и я и жесткий диск, который обычно остается связанным. Это не всегда соединяется, таким образом, я не хочу добавлять его к fstab.
Диск монтируется для того, кто бы ни зарегистрирован сначала, когда система запускает, или кто бы ни активен, когда это соединено. Когда я переключаю пользователей, второй пользователь не может получить доступ к диску.
Я установил Пользователей и Группы от системных инструментов гнома (Почему это было удалено, я никогда не буду понимать), и установите обоих пользователей на каждого группы других. У группы Andrew есть и Andrew и Hannah как пользователи, и у группы Hannah есть и Andrew и Hannah как пользователи. Если я смотрю на полномочия каталога, это показывает Мне/Создавать, и удалите файлы, andrew (группа) / ни один, другие/ни одни. Я не могу изменить групповой доступ. Это просто сразу не возвращается назад ни к одному.
Я пытался sudo chmod -R 777 /media
и это все еще не изменяет доступ к диску.
У меня закончились идеи, и любая помощь значительно ценилась бы.
Если диск отформатирован как EXT4, можно использовать "группы" для установки диска на группу, оба пользователя принадлежат также. Полномочия в системе Linux обычно устанавливаются на 755 для папок и 644 для файлов. Но можно изменить это на 775 и 664, и установить группу и затем добавить обоих пользователей к группе. Оба затем смогут выполнить диск, сохранить и удалить файлы. В основном все Вы хотели бы.
, Если диск отформатирован как NTFS, необходимо предоставить пользователю и группе во время монтирования диска. У Вас есть dmask (каталог), fmask (файл) и umask (пользователь) опции для этого. Для установки владельца используйте uid и ценуроз. Подобный РАСШИРЕНИЮ Вы устанавливаете GID и добавляете обоих пользователей к GID.
"chmod" и "chown" не работают, когда диск смонтирован. Это - внешняя файловая система, которая не поддерживает их.
Между прочим: лучше добавлять его к /etc/fstab
. То, что диск не всегда присутствует, не должно быть проблемой.
Универсальный пример:
{uuid} /mnt/{directory} ntfs-3g noauto gid=users,umask=0002 0 0
то, где "пользователи" Ваша группа и "umask", является реверсом chmod (0002 =, 775 обеспечений выполняются группой). Большая информация может быть найдена om страница NTFS-3G, сделанная спокойными чуваками, использующими Arch. Существует также чиновник руководство NTFS-3G. "noauto" предотвращает автоматическое монтирование.
, Если Вы хотите к ручное монтирование :
mount -t ntfs-3g /dev/your_NTFS_partition /mount/point
или
ntfs-3g /dev/your_NTFS_partition /mount/point
Это затем возьмет набор опций в/etc/fstab
В меню перейдите к Системе> Пользователи и Группы, и туда, выберите пользователя, нажмите на кнопку "расширенных настроек", и на вкладке "User Privileges", отметьте опцию "Access External Storage Devices Automatically". Это должно сделать задание.